T1 Player Points Out Most Formidable Opponent in Upcoming Finals, All Due to a Sad Memory

(Tổ Quốc) - Young star T1 seems to still be haunted by an unpleasant memory from LCK Summer 2022.

Last weekend, T1 achieved a crucial victory against Gen.G in the winners’ final of the LCK Spring 2023 qualifiers. This win secured T1 a spot in the grand finals as well as a ticket to MSI 2023. With their high performance recently, T1 is still regarded by many as the strongest contender for the LCK Spring championship this year.

T1 is highly regarded ahead of the grand finals of the LCK Spring 2023 qualifiers
T1 is highly regarded ahead of the grand finals of the LCK Spring 2023 qualifiers

However, T1 players remain extremely cautious for the upcoming grand finals. In fact, during the post-match interview, T1’s Oner pointed out that Gen.G is quite a formidable opponent. Besides tactical factors, Oner also shared that he still cannot forget the defeat in LCK Summer 2022.

“I think Gen.G will be T1’s opponent in the upcoming grand finals. KT Rolster (KT) has been performing very well lately, but I still feel like Gen.G has some advantages. They have a lot of unique strategies, so I’m quite wary of studying Gen.G before the match. I hope the outcome of LCK Summer 2022 will not repeat,” Oner shared.

In the LCK Summer 2022, T1 suffered a rather bitter defeat in the finals with a score of 0-3. This victory ended Gen.G’s title drought after many years of waiting. Conversely, it became an unpleasant memory for T1’s players at that time.

Perhaps for this reason, Oner seems quite apprehensive as Gen.G still has a chance to reach the grand finals of the LCK Spring 2023 qualifiers. Of course, for Gen.G to meet T1, they must overcome KT in the losers’ final coming up. This is not an easy task for Gen.G as KT has been in high form recently.
